Spruce Creek waltzed into their matchup on Wednesday with two straight wins... but they left with three. They blew past the Pine Ridge Panthers 3-0. That result was just more of the same for these two, as the Hawks also won the last time the pair played back in October of 2023.
Spruce Creek was dominant in the third set, but otherwise had just enough against a tough Pine Ridge squad. The final score came out to 25-21, 25-16, 25-15.
Spruce Creek was led to victory by Logan Milan and Rachel Smith. Milan had 27 digs, while Smith had seven digs and 13 assists. Milan is on a roll when it comes to digs, as she's now had 11 or more in the last 13 games she's played dating back to last season.
Spruce Creek was lethal from the service line and finished the game with 11 aces. That strong performance was nothing new for the team: they've now served at least eight aces in three consecutive matches.
Spruce Creek's win ended a four-game drought on the road and puts them at 5-6. As for Pine Ridge, their loss dropped their record down to 3-6.
